导读:
MySQL是一种常用的关系型数据库管理系统,但在高并发访问的情况下可能会出现性能瓶颈 。为了解决这个问题,我们需要进行负载均衡设计 。本文将介绍如何设计MySQL负载均衡 。
1. 选择合适的负载均衡算法
根据业务需求和实际情况,选择合适的负载均衡算法 。常用的负载均衡算法有轮询、随机、加权轮询、加权随机等 。
2. 使用HAProxy进行负载均衡
HAProxy是一种高性能的负载均衡软件,可以支持TCP和HTTP协议 。通过配置HAProxy,可以将请求分配到多台MySQL服务器上 。
3. 配置MySQL主从复制
通过配置MySQL主从复制,可以将主服务器上的数据同步到从服务器上 , 从而实现读写分离 。读请求可以由从服务器处理,写请求则由主服务器处理 。
4. 使用MySQL Cluster进行负载均衡
MySQL Cluster是一种高可用性的集群解决方案 , 可以实现数据自动分片和负载均衡 。通过使用MySQL Cluster,可以将数据分散到多台服务器上 , 从而提高系统的容错性和性能 。
总结:
【mysql主从负载均衡 mysql负载均衡设计】MySQL负载均衡设计是提高系统性能和可用性的重要手段 。通过选择合适的负载均衡算法、使用HAProxy进行负载均衡、配置MySQL主从复制和使用MySQL Cluster等方法,可以有效地实现负载均衡 , 提高系统的性能和可用性 。
推荐阅读
- 如何将“战争与文明”游戏迁移到新的服务器? 战争与文明怎么换服务器
- mysql查询排名名次 mysql排重查询
- mysql查询数据库前五条信息 mysql查询前两条数据
- mysql版本控制怎么使用 mysql脚本版本号部署
- 充值记录表与消费记录表,求差,再排序 mysql 充值记录表mysql
- mysql安装选择什么编码 mysql的编译和安装
- mysql数据库文件存在哪 mysql存储文件数据库
- mysql表空间大小设置 mysql表格大小限制
- mysql创建一个表 mysql创建单表